Shepherd Neame Crowned Supreme Champion At National Family Business Of The Year Awards 2026


Family Business United welcomed family businesses from across the UK to the Royal Geographical Society in London for the National Family Business of the Year Awards 2026, celebrating the outstanding contribution family firms make to the economy, communities and future generations.


Hosted by Family Business United Founder and CEO, Paul Andrews, the awards brought together over 200 guests from leading family-owned businesses from every region and sector to recognise excellence, innovation and the enduring values that set family enterprises apart.


Speaking at the event, Paul said: "Family businesses are the backbone of the UK economy and these awards provide a wonderful opportunity to celebrate the people, values and achievements that make our sector so special. From first-generation entrepreneurs to businesses with centuries of heritage, the calibre of finalists and winners this year has been truly exceptional. Congratulations to every winner, runner up and finalist who has helped make the National Family Business of the Year Awards 2026 another tremendous success."

Shepherd Neame Crowned Supreme Champion Family Business of the Year 2026


The highlight of the evening saw Shepherd Neame named National Family Business of the Year 2026 and Supreme Champion, sponsored by Brooks Macdonald.


Joining Shepherd Neame as finalists for the ultimate accolade were Olea Care Group, John Good Group and Champions UK, each recognised for their exceptional leadership, long-term vision and commitment to the values that underpin successful family businesses.


Founded officially in 1698 and based in Faversham, Kent, Shepherd Neame is Britain's oldest brewer. Employing around 1,700 people, the independent family business operates a vertically integrated model, brewing traditional ales and lagers while managing an extensive portfolio of pubs, bars and hotels across London and the South East, with products distributed globally.


Commenting on the award, Jonathan Neame, Chief Executive of Shepherd Neame, said: "We are incredibly proud to be recognised in the Family Business of the Year Awards."


"Shepherd Neame may be Britain's oldest brewer but our approach is anything but old-fashioned. We remain an independent family business, yet flexible and agile, and that has enabled us to survive and thrive."


"Recognition on the national stage is fantastic for everyone involved in our family business today, those that have gone before and those that will continue the journey in the years to come. We are absolutely delighted to be named Supreme Champion Family Business of the Year."
